The total weekly profit (in dollars) that Walmart gets from producing and selling its stationary items is given by P(x, y) = –x²– 3y²+ 60x+ 30y – 1 , where x denotes the number of pencils sold each week and y represents the number of pens sold each week. 1. Determine how many pencils and pens should be produced each week to maximize profit. 2. Determine how many pens must be produced to get a profit of $350 when 6 pencils were made in any one week
